The phrase "economic pyramid" refers to a way of understanding and visualizing the distribution of wealth in society. Just like a pyramid has a small top and a broad base, the economic pyramid shows that a few individuals or groups possess most of the money or resources, while a larger number of people have less. In this pyramid, a small percentage of people are in the highest income brackets, while the majority of people are in lower income levels. Full definition
